    Ingredients You'll Need

    Before we jump into the recipe, let's gather our ingredients. You'll need:

    • Fresh or Frozen Cherries: About 3 cups, pitted. If using fresh, make sure to remove the stems and pits. For frozen, no need to thaw them, just toss them in.
    • Apples: About 4-5 medium-sized apples, peeled, cored, and diced. Granny Smith, Honeycrisp, or Fuji work well.
    • Sugar: 1/2 to 3/4 cup, depending on the sweetness of your cherries and apples. Adjust to taste.
    • Cornstarch: 3 tablespoons. This helps thicken the filling.
    • Lemon Juice: 1 tablespoon. Adds a touch of brightness and acidity to balance the sweetness.
    • Cinnamon: 1 teaspoon.
    • Nutmeg: 1/4 teaspoon.
    • Butter: 2 tablespoons, cut into small pieces. Adds richness and flavor.
    • A pinch of salt: Enhances the flavors.

    Step-by-Step Instructions

    Alright, let's get cooking! Here's how to make this delightful apple cherry pie filling:

    1. Prepare the Fruit: In a large bowl, combine the pitted cherries and diced apples. If using frozen cherries, add them directly to the bowl without thawing. This step is important, start with the preparation of the fruits.
    2. Mix the Ingredients: In a separate small bowl, whisk together the sugar, cornstarch, cinnamon, nutmeg, and salt. This ensures that the cornstarch is evenly distributed and prevents clumps in the filling. Sprinkle this mixture over the fruit in the large bowl. This is where the flavor starts to come alive. Stir gently to coat the fruit.
    3. Cook the Filling: Transfer the fruit mixture to a large saucepan. Add the lemon juice and the butter pieces. Cook over medium heat, stirring occasionally, until the fruit softens and the juices thicken. This usually takes about 10-15 minutes. The key is to stir regularly to prevent sticking and ensure even cooking. The apples should be tender but still hold their shape.
    4. Cool and Use: Once the filling has reached the desired consistency, remove it from the heat and let it cool completely. This is crucial as the filling will continue to thicken as it cools.     Tips and Tricks for Pie-Filling Perfection

    Want to take your apple cherry pie filling to the next level? Here are some insider tips and tricks:

    • Use a Variety of Apples: Mixing different types of apples adds complexity to the flavor and texture of your filling. Consider using a blend of sweet and tart apples for a more balanced taste.
    • Don't Overcook: Overcooking the filling can make the apples mushy and the cherries lose their shape. Keep an eye on it and remove it from the heat when the apples are tender but still hold their form.
    • Adjust Sweetness: Taste the filling and adjust the sugar according to your preference. The sweetness of the cherries and apples can vary, so you might need to add more or less sugar.
    • Thicken the Filling: If the filling seems too thin, you can add a little more cornstarch, mixed with a tablespoon of water, and cook for a few more minutes.
    • Add a Crust: While we're focusing on the filling, remember that a great pie starts with a great crust! Use your favorite pie crust recipe or a store-bought crust for convenience. Whether you like a classic double-crust pie, a lattice top, or even a crumble topping, the possibilities are endless.
    • Spice it Up: Experiment with different spices to create your signature flavor. A pinch of cardamom, allspice, or even a dash of ginger can add a unique twist.
    • Cooling Time: Letting the filling cool completely is essential. This allows the cornstarch to fully thicken the juices and prevents a runny pie. Cooling also gives the flavors time to meld together, enhancing the overall taste.

    Variations to Try

    Want to spice things up a bit? Here are some fun variations to try with your apple cherry pie filling recipe:

    • Berry Burst: Add other berries, such as blueberries, raspberries, or blackberries, for a mixed berry and apple cherry pie filling. This adds extra flavor and colors to the pie filling.
    • Citrus Zest: Add a teaspoon of lemon or orange zest for a bright, zesty flavor. This will boost the flavor of the pie filling.
    • Nutty Crunch: Sprinkle some chopped nuts, like almonds or pecans, over the filling for added texture and flavor.
    • Spiced Rum: A splash of spiced rum can elevate the flavor profile, adding warmth and depth.
    • Crumble Topping: Instead of a traditional pie crust, try a crumble topping made with flour, butter, sugar, and oats. This adds a delicious, buttery crunch.
    • Individual Hand Pies: Use the filling in mini hand pies for a convenient and cute treat. This is a very good alternative.

    Storing Your Apple Cherry Pie Filling

    If you have leftover filling, or if you're making it ahead of time, proper storage is key to maintaining its freshness and flavor. Here's how:

    • Refrigeration: Store the cooled filling in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 5 days. This will help maintain its quality and prevent it from drying out.
    • Freezing: For longer storage, freeze the filling. Allow it to cool completely, then transfer it to a freezer-safe container or a zip-top bag. Remove as much air as possible to prevent freezer burn. The filling can be frozen for up to 3 months. To use, thaw it in the refrigerator overnight before using it in your pie.
